Looking Deeper Into The UniverseSome megaprojects involve gigantic infrastructures, like, for example, the 27-kilometer diameter circle of the CERN particles accelerator or the 800-mile-long neutrino experiment of DUNE .Others can be qualified as megaprojects not because of their size but because of their sheer complexity, costs, and how transformative they are to our understanding of the Universe.A good example of this is the James Webb Space Telescope (JWST). This infrared light space-based telescope is the most powerful and largest ever created. The telescope takes its name from James E. Webb, the legendary administrator of NASA from 1961 to 1968 during the Mercury, Gemini, and Apollo programs.JWST is so powerful that it could equally help us observe the very first stars to have ignited in the Universe and find potentially habitable exoplanets. And to obtain these results, scientists and engineers have worked wonders to push the limit of what telescopes could achieve.Why Put A Telescope In Space?The first thing to understand about the James Webb Space Telescope is why it needs to be in space in the first place. After all, lifting complex machinery into space is a lot more difficult than building the same thing down on Earth.By going out of the atmosphere, telescopes can get a view of the Universe undisturbed by light pollution, atmospheric turbulence, and, of course, clouds and weather patterns.This is the reason why the relatively small Hubble telescope performed so well compared to ground-based telescopes
